The first thing you should do if your Valorant doesn’t let you change your resolution is to ensure your graphic drivers don’t need updating. While different graphic cards have different websites you have to visit if you want to download updates, it’s typically the name of the company of the graphic card. For example, if you have an Nvidia graphic card, then you’ll have to visit the official website for Nvidia.
From the website, you’ll have to enter the model of your graphic card, and you’ll come through various updates you can install. Once you find the appropriate driver for your graphics card model, download it to your computer. Follow the installation instructions provided by the manufacturer to install the updated drivers.
After the driver installation is complete, restart your computer. This step is important to ensure that the changes take effect and the new drivers are properly initialized. Updating your graphics drivers can resolve compatibility issues, improve performance, and potentially fix the resolution problem in Valorant.

Oftentimes, players accidentally apply the wrong settings and mistakenly assume that there’s some underlying issue with the game. No need to be embarrassed, we’ve all been there at some point in our lives. Therefore, we recommend you go to the in game Valorant settings to ensure there isn’t anything wrong from that front.
Alternatively, if you’re having issues with going full screen in Valorant, we recommend you change the setting from ‘windowed fullscreen’ to just ‘fullscreen’. After doing this, click on apply and check if your problem goes away. If you were using just ‘fullscreen’, do the opposite and change it to ‘windowed fullscreen’.
Many players have reported that by messing with this specific setting, they were able to change their resolution to whatever they wanted and Valorant actually let that resolution stick. Hey, it doesn’t hurt to try, right?
Not really much to say about this method. Many players have been able to fix their little resolution issue by simply unplugging and then replugging the monitor input from their PC. After all, it isn’t mandatory for the problem to be something to do with the system, and sometimes all it takes to fix something is a good old fashion unplug and replug.
